16 Months Later: Charlie's Wall

I am finally decorating Charlie's bedroom wall. He surprised us by coming three weeks early and didn't allow for enough time to decorate the nursery.

Yeah, I'm just gonna blame him...

The original plan was for Nick's Dad/Brother to fabricate some cool metal "Charlie" contraption to cover the entirety of his wall. But we obviously weren't lucrative enough because they wasted their summer fabricating firepits and donating them to churches...

So, I stumbled upon the backup plan on Etsy, my search for "Halloween costumes" turned into "Vintage Art" and eventually ended with the vintage coloring book papers that are pictured below. So I negotiated the AWESOME steal price of $65. Now, if you are like my husband, your jaw just dropped BUT to decorate a wall for $65...that is a steal!

But, its a kids room, and he needed brighter art to cover his walls. And in all actuality, it would bother me if I decorated his wall with black photos and his furniture was espresso finish...
So I enlisted the craft talents of my awesome neighbor (who has an actual "craft room") and she helped me scan and Photoshop the photos into what you see below. I took the new pictures and glued them onto foam board with a spray adhesive and eventually spent about 30 minutes cutting them with a exacto knife.


It was a super easy project and ended up costing $20 in supplies + $65 vintage prints = $85
Pretty cheap for a whole wall, right?
